What Our Notary Services Include
Identity Verification We confirm the signer’s identity using valid government‑issued identification to ensure the correct individual is signing the document. Notaries verify a document signer is who they claim to be using acceptable ID such as a driver’s license or passport .
Witnessing Signatures Documents are signed in the presence of the notary to ensure authenticity and prevent fraud. A notary witnesses the signature and confirms it was made willingly and without coercion .
Administering Oaths & Affirmations For affidavits and sworn statements, we administer oaths or affirmations requiring signers to declare the truthfulness of the information under penalty of perjury. Notaries administer oaths and affirmations as part of their official duties .
Acknowledgments & Jurats We perform acknowledgments (confirming a signature is genuine) and jurats (signer swears the document contents are true), ensuring documents meet legal standards. Notaries perform acknowledgments, jurats, copy certifications, and oaths for documents like deeds, powers of attorney, and affidavits .
Notarial Certificates & Official Seal Each notarization includes a completed certificate with the notary’s signature, seal, and date, confirming the act was performed according to state law. A notarized document includes a certificate confirming who appeared, when, and what notarial act was performed, signed and sealed by the notary
